Compare Seagate Barracuda 120 SSD 250GB vs Barracuda 510 250GB

Seagate Barracuda 120 SSD 250GB and Seagate Barracuda 510 250GB are both solid state drives with the same Capacity (250 GB) and MTBF (1,800,000 hours). The main differences are in Interface, NVME, Form Factor and NAND Flash Type.
